Our dedicated caregivers are accredited in memory support care by the nationally recognized Alzheimer’s Association CARES® training program. They provide the daily support and care needed for residents with memory impairment. Located in Mercer Island, we’re minutes from Seattle, WA.
Interest-specific programs are strategically designed to help ease the challenges of memory loss, including reminiscing, spiritual opportunities, life histories and more. Covenant Living at the Shores memory support services provide a familiar, extended family for your loved one. Our Memory Care neighborhood incorporates innovative safety systems and supportive cues throughout our environment—even in the secured outside courtyard and garden.

Keep in mind, you do not have to be a current resident of our retirement community to benefit from our assisted living, memory care, skilled nursing or short-term rehabilitation services, nor will you have to pay an entrance fee to enter one of the areas noted above. In our short-term rehabilitation program, we accept Medicare and are in-network providers for a number of managed care and Medicare Advantage programs.
